stock b16 head w/ p30's on the bottom 11:5:1. running custom kenji chip. while in vtec i noticed a big cloud of smoke from the exhaust. what causes this? what can i do?
i only see a cloud of smoke if im in 1st or 2nd gear WOT. when im on the highway downshift to fourth WOT in vtec i get no smoke.

were the rings seated? or.. air/fuel tuned, could have run too lean and scarred the cylinder walls up or too rich and washed the rings, which could mean some blow-by.. a friends gs-r does the same thing in vtec.. it also might be blowing smoke on the highway but you don't notice it in the rear view because of the speed you are traveling.. it is dissipated quicker and not sucked up behind your car like at lower speeds..
